From: Suraj Kurapati <>
Date: Mon, 4 Jan 2010 22:21:31 -0800

On Mon, Jan 4, 2010 at 11:57 AM, Armando Di Cianno <> wrote:
> * BUG: Given the README doc located at the github repo
> (, it'd be nice if the example crash
> recovery .xinitrc supported a "clean shutdown" -- i.e. if I select
> "quit" from the menu, then wmii should always quit, without asking if
> I'd like to restart the window manager.

I don't know how to implement this. If the wmiirc's exit status is
reflected in wmii's exit status, then we could check that and break out
of the loop instead of showing the recovery dialog. But this doesn't
protect us from accidental exits: what if you run the "kill" action (or
wmiir xwrite /ctl kill) by accident -- how can xinitrc recognize this?

> In this instance, all my clients are dead anyway, so restarting wmii
> at that point is somewhat pointless.

Agreed. But it's a minor inconvenience IMHO, considering the difficulty
of solving the ambiguity mentioned above. Patches are welcome. :-)

